  • 실수축 상의 적분 방법에 의한 정확한 closed-form 그린함수를 이용하여 코플래너 도파로의 불연속에 대한 공간영역 full-wave 해석을 하였다. MPIE(Mixed Potential Integral Equation)를 풀기 위한 수치계산 방법으로는 삼각형 요소를 이용한 갤러킨 방법을 사용하였다. 경계면에서 삼각형 요소상의 기저함수로는 선형함수를 사용하였으며, 관측점과 전원점이 일치하는 특이점 근방의 적분 계산을 위해 면적분을 선적분 형태로 바꾸어 피적분 함수의 특이점이 사라지도록 하는 해석적인 방법을 사용하였다. 실수축 적분방법에 의한 그린함수를 이용함으로써 불연속에 대한 정확한 특성을 구하였다.

  • An efficient technique for the analysis of a general class of microstrip structures with a substrate is applied in this paper using newly-derived closed-form spatial domain Green's functions employed in conjunction with the Method of Moments(MoM). The computed current distributions on the microstrip structures are used to determine the scattering parameters of microstrip discontinuties and the input impedances of microstrip patch antennas. It is shown that the use of the closed-form Green's functions in the context of the MoM provides a computational advantage in terms of the CPU time by almost two orders of magnitude over the conventional spectral domain approach employing the transformed version of the Green's functions.

  • This study was conducted to develop an ecological park planning model to enhance the functions of habitats and ecological corridors in Green Belt Areas, because changing policies have resulted in the degredation of the Green Belts due to progressive fragmentation of ecosystems. The principal outcome of the study is to plan an ecological park model through the restoration of habitats. In order to evaluate the capacity of the model to enhance the ecological functions of habitats and ecological corridors in Green Belt Areas, a simulation of habitats was carried out in the Sungnam-Yusoo region. The model was developed via following steps: 1. Selection of candidate sites and selection of the study site by analyzing development factors; 2. Selection of target species that can represent the habitat at the site; 3. Analysis of the site's suitability index for the target species; 4. Establishment of a conceptual plan to enhance and expand the currently produced suitability index; 5. Creation of a master plan based on the conceptual plan; and 6. Evaluation of the enhanced and expanded suitability index of the site. The study showed that the Habitat Unit (HU) of Rana coreana, which was selected as the target species of the study, increased from $28,044m^2$(3.6%) to $224,352m^2$(28.8%), and the HU of the site as the ecological corridor for wild animals increased from $4,674m^2$(0.6%) to $152,684m^2$(19.6%). The study results show that the ecological deficits of the Green Belt Area can be overcome by enhancing the ecological functions of the region, which should be beneficial. The model could be utilized for effective enhancement and management of other Green Belt Areas.

  • There are various aspects of the solution of boundary-value problems for second-order linear elliptic equations in two independent variables. One useful method of solving such boundary-value problems for Laplace's equation is by means of suitable integral representations of solutions and these representations are obtained most directly in terms of particular singular solutions, termed Green's functions.(omitted)

  • 유전체기판 위에 놓여있는 안테나를 엄밀히 해석하기 위해서는 파원의 위치를 따른 각 매질에서의 Green함수를 도출하여야한다. 그런데 이와 같은 Green함수는 Sommerfeld적분식으로 표현되기 때문에 적분의 수렴성이 좋지 않아서 수치계산시간이 길어지는 등 곤란한 점이 많다. 본 논문는 접지면이 없는 유전체 슬라브에 위치한 안테나를 해석함에 필요한 3층매질 Green함수를 도출하고, 파수공간에서의 Sommerfeld적분의 수렴성을 개선하는 방법으로 피적분함수로부터 수렴이 늦는 부분을 해석적으로 해결하는 Extraction법을 적용하여 수치계산시간을 단축하였다. 또한 파수공간의 무한적분을 함에 있어 적분로상에 존재하는 표면파 모드를 분석하고 이를 처리하는 방법을 제안 한다.
